The Luna Cinema Presents: Bohemian Rhapsody

Leeds Castle. Thursday, August 01, 2019 at 9:00 PM

This event is now in the past - The Luna Cinema Presents: Bohemian Rhapsody at Leeds Castle on Thursday, August 01, 2019 at 9:00 PM.

Find more The Luna Cinema Presents: Bohemian Rhapsody performances